
MPs reject call for under-16s social media ban, backing more flexible powers
🤖AI Özeti
UK MPs have rejected a proposal to ban social media access for individuals under 16, instead favoring more flexible regulatory powers. This decision follows a previous endorsement from the House of Lords for such a ban earlier this year. The debate highlights ongoing concerns about child safety on social media while balancing the need for freedom of expression.

The discussion around social media access for minors has intensified as concerns about online safety, mental health, and exposure to harmful content grow. The House of Lords' initial support for a ban underscores the urgency of addressing these issues, yet the MPs' decision to seek alternative regulatory measures suggests a desire for a more nuanced approach.
